TN Viswanatha Reddy is a Member of Parliament of India. He hails from Tamballapalle of Annamaiya district and was elected as the first unanimous MP among the Telugu people. In 1957, he filed his nomination as a Congress candidate from Rajampet, but no other party filed nomination at that time. He was elected unanimously.

In 1952, as a member of the Indian National Congress, he was elected to the first Lok Sabha with the support of MV Gangadhara Shiva, who was then a member of the Indian Parliament from the Chittoor Lok Sabha constituency. Then in 1957, he was elected to the second Lok Sabha from Rajampet Lok Sabha constituency with CL Narasimha Reddy. At that time he earned special respect among the people due to undertaking many social and public welfare activities.

However, TN Viswanatha Reddy was born on 1st July 1919 in Madanapally. He studied at Loyola College, Madras and Madras Christian College. He married Pushpavenamma in the year 1944. They have one son and two daughters.
